Through the process of domestication, bean varieties have beenselected from their wild ancestors for various anthropocentrically-importantcharacteristics. In order to compare some agronomic and morphologicaltraits of a wild population and a modern variety (cv. Bayo Mecentral),the following variables were evaluated: growth habit; numberof nodes on the main stem; number of branches and pods per plant;flower and pod colours; stem length; days to initiation of flowering;days to physiological maturity and duration of flowering. Variationin each trait was recorded, particularly in the wild population.The growth habits of the wild population were very diverse andthere were positive and significant correlations between 13pairs of variables, including the number of nodes on the mainstem, pods per plant, days to flowering and duration of flowering,whereas domesticated beans gave only a few significant correlations.The analysis of principal components indicated that the linearcombination of agronomic and morphological variables, involvingthe first three principal components, accounted for 70% of thetotal variability of the data, and the populations were clearlyseparated as two biological entities by the first principalcomponent. This study confirms that the process of domesticationhas acted to reduce variation in a range of characters. Growth; growth habit; Phaseolus vulgaris ; domestication  相似文献

The reproductive biology of most species of Rafflesiaceae is unknown. We studied several aspects of that of Bdallophyton bambusarum Liebm. (Rafflesiaceae) in a subdeciduous tropical forest. Flowering of B. bambusarum is during the driest time of the year. Male flowers are more numerous, larger, and with more nectar than female flowers, but the nectar from female flowers has a higher sugar concentration. Flies ( Peckia spp., Perckiamya spp.; Diptera: Sarcophagidae) are the pollinators. They make frequent visits, spending more time in the male flowers. Fluorescent dyes applied to track movement indicated extensive pollen flow within populations, and pollen flow could also be occurring between populations. The latter is reflected in the higher genetic variability within, and the great similarity between, populations than previously recorded for the species. Secondary characteristics of dioecious species fit B. bambusarum , but not the trade-off of reproductive resource allocation. Parasitic plants may damage the host, but the mechanism and extent are still unknown.  相似文献

Organic matter and nitrogen cycles in two mediterranean woodyshrubs (Adenocarpus decorticans Boiss. andCistus laurifoliusL.) and two pine species were investigated during 1987–1989in a small, recently pine-afforested catchment in Sierra delos Filabres (Almería Province, south-eastern Spain).Pine cover was sparse because canopy closure was not yet completed,allowing strong shrub colonization in the clearings. The aimof this study was to compare the contribution of different annualfluxes and the distribution of organic matter and nitrogen inboth shrub and pine components for the entire catchment. Specialemphasis was placed on the N use strategy shown by the two shrubspecies, a symbiotic N2fixing species (A. decorticans) and anon-fixing species (C. laurifolius). Our results showed that the characteristics of C and N cyclingin the Nacimiento catchment are mainly determined by the earlystage of pine layer development and the significant contributionof the two shrub species differing with respect to C acquisitionand N use. The pine layer was characterized by a low standing biomass,substantial percentages of needle biomass and high (net production/biomass)and (needle production/total net production) ratios. N uptakewas mainly diverted to biomass increment, as shown by the substantialallocation found in this study. Overall, these results are consistentwith the patterns described for even-aged stands during theearly-growth phase. Retranslocation supplied 21% of the annualN requirements for pine above-ground biomass production. C. laurifolius showed low litter-fall return, strong retranslocation,efficient utilization of N in bulk deposition and slow decomposition,suggesting a closer, self-regulated organic matter and N-conservingbehaviour thanA. decorticans . On the contrary,A. decorticansshowed high leaf turnover, strong litter-fall return, low retranslocationand fast mineralization of organic matter and nitrogen, indicatingthat internal organic matter and N cycling is less efficient,and thus, that this species is more dependent on the soil tomeet its N requirements. If resource availability shapes population distribution, changes in resource abundance should cause parallel changes in population numbers. However, tracking ability may be disrupted by different environmental and behavioural factors that act at different spatial and temporal scales. Here we analyse the ability of wintering Blackcap Sylvia atricapilla populations to track spatio-temporal variation in fruit availability in southern Spain in two habitats (forests and shrublands) with different population structure. Former studies had shown that forests are equally used by both adult migrant and local Blackcaps, whereas shrublands are nearly monopolized by juvenile migrants. These differences might affect resource tracking: it should be disrupted in forests, as local birds remain over winter in their breeding territories, but not in shrublands where similarly competitive juvenile migrants can freely track the spatial distribution of fruits. We analysed the fruit-tracking ability of Blackcap populations among sites and years in both habitat types using a habitat-matching model, which predicts spatio-temporal changes in population abundance proportional to changes in resource availability. We counted Blackcaps and fruiting shrubs (dominated by Lentiscs Pistacia lentiscus and Wild Olives Olea europaea sylvestris ) during four winters in forest and shrubland patches. The abundance of fruits was always higher in shrublands than in forests. In shrublands, Blackcaps seemed to move freely across fruit-rich habitat patches, tracking changes in fruiting-shrub abundance among sites and years. However, such tracking was not observed in forests. This supports the view that fruit-tracking ability may be constrained by local factors, such as the social structure of populations occurring in different habitat types, which introduces spatio-temporal variation in the way fruit availability shapes the abundance distribution of these birds in their Mediterranean wintering grounds.  相似文献

Fidelity to previous wintering areas (i.e. site fidelity) has important ecological and evolutionary implications. However, since the percentage of recaptures of ringed birds at the same wintering area in subsequent years does not allow the estimation of the proportion of birds alive that exhibit site fidelity, previous studies on different passerine species have failed to show the true extent of this site fidelity. Here we use a recent approach, based on the comparison of survival rate estimates from capture-recapture data at single field stations with recovery data from a much larger area. The idea is to determine the proportion of birds still alive that return to the area. The study was carried out on the Blackcap Sylvia atricapilla , comparing the capture-recapture data of two field stations (Pilas [SW] and Tiana [NE]) situated 1000 km apart in Spain with the complete winter recovery data of the Spanish Ringing Office. Totals of 1936 and 3976 Blackcaps were ringed at Pilas (1981–1986) and Tiana (1975–1986), respectively, and the numbers of recaptures in subsequent winters were 94 and 34. The pooled annual survival rate estimation based on the two sites is 0.40 (s.e. = 0.05). The annual survival rate estimated from the Spanish ringing recovery data was 0.48 (s.e. = 0.08), which is not significantly different. We can conclude, therefore, that migrant Blackcaps in Spain, if alive, tend to return year after year to the previous wintering site.  相似文献

A method for the first step in the selection of trained sensory assessors, based on their skill in identifying basic tastes in low concentration solutions, was defined and evaluated. The solutions used were: 0.4 and 0.8% sucrose; 0.03, 0.04 and 0.06% citric acid; 0.08 and 0.15% sodium chloride; 0.02 and 0.03% caffeine. Concentration ranges were found adequate. The criterion for selection was to have over 65% correct answers. Out of 226 candidates who received the test, 141 (62%) were selected. The probability of a candidate having more than a certain percentage of correct answers was calculated. The influence of the dilution water quality on the perception of basic tastes was significant; distilled water was the most adequate.  相似文献

SYNOPSIS. Blastocrithidia triatomae n. sp. found in the digestive tract of T. infestans in Argentina is described. Cysts attached to the flagellum, a conspicuous characteristic of the new species, are described and shown in photomicrographs. Since T. infestans may harbor both T. cruzi and B. triatomae, or either one independently, it is essential that they be distinguished in xenodiagnosis.  相似文献
